🎧 How to Say “It’s Hot Today” in 6 Languages

Click the play button below to hear how this phrase sounds across different languages.

🌍 Language🔤 Phrase📢 Pronunciation🔊 Audio
Arabicالجو حار اليومal-jaww ḥār al-yawm
FrenchIl fait chaud aujourd’huieel feh shoh oh-zhoor-dwee
GermanEs ist heute heißess ist hoy-teh hise
SpanishHace calor hoyah-seh kah-lor oy
Korean오늘은 덥네요o-neu-reun deop-ne-yo
Japanese今日は暑いですkyō wa atsui desu

🌏 Culture Meets Climate

Weather vocabulary isn’t just functional—it’s also cultural. For example:

  • 🌞 In the UAE, people often talk about heatwaves or sandstorms.

  • 🌧️ In Germany or France, you’ll hear jokes about unpredictable weather.

  • 🌸 In Japan, seasons and weather influence social rituals and greetings.

Learning these expressions helps you understand cultural norms and speak more naturally.
